Output 813491dda781fa04acd03b8eaa0bffe9cea2770964c6518eb2b5a334d27ef12b:0

value
1728043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5efb5e68c64fcc3de974f41736b837e0a5308073 OP_EQUAL
address
3AMEZz6hfGaApcQyMGoHy8FAzguj7DMt4Z
transaction
813491dda781fa04acd03b8eaa0bffe9cea2770964c6518eb2b5a334d27ef12b
spent
true